    QuickChart Reviews
    Incorporate charts into emails, reports, and various other platforms seamlessly. With over 3 billion charts generated for users globally, our service offers a straightforward and open API for creating chart images. Our chart API doesn't just produce charts; it also generates QR codes and additional visual content. Built on the widely-used Chart.js library, we can render any configuration you desire. To get started, simply input your Chart.js definition into a URL. Unleash your creativity by utilizing all the static customization options provided in Chart.js. Explore our chart gallery to discover a variety of chart types and plugins, such as bar charts, line graphs, pie charts, and beyond. QuickChart integrates effortlessly with numerous no-code tools, allowing you to produce custom chart templates that can be dynamically embedded in applications like spreadsheets, Airtable, Bubble, AppSheet, Thunkable, and many others. While rendering at scale can pose challenges and demand significant resources, we have invested considerable effort into managing these complexities, enabling you to concentrate on enhancing your application.     SciChart Reviews
    SciChart is a versatile, high-performance charting and data visualization library designed for cross-platform development, offering GPU-accelerated, real-time 2D and 3D charting components tailored for applications built with JavaScript, WPF/.NET, iOS, macOS, and Android. This powerful suite allows developers to efficiently visualize millions to billions of data points with minimal lag, enabling the creation of intricate interactive dashboards, scientific graphs, and real-time telemetry displays without suffering from performance degradation. Its proprietary Visual Xccelerator engine, along with support for WebGL and WebAssembly, ensures that charts can refresh at high frame rates even when managing the substantial data loads common in big-data scenarios, financial trading, and instrumentation applications. Furthermore, SciChart provides a comprehensive API that supports extensive customization options, including axes, annotations, interaction modifiers, themes, and advanced chart types such as heatmaps, polar plots, 3D surface meshes, and candlestick charts, facilitating seamless integration into contemporary development processes while enhancing user experiences.
